A Big Mug of Coffee
Related to country: Kenya


A big mug of Kenyan coffee is recommended for all those staying up late conjuring up new strategies for empowering youth.

Many young Kenyans (60% of the population) are looking forward to the Election next year as an opportunity to finally 'take over' that big mug of Kenyan coffee. Seeing as it is that the President read a speech that ended up being reported as "Kenya: Kibaki in Pledge to Help Youth" http://allafrica.com/stories/200603160070.html ...it is time I declare my interest in the big mug of Kenyan coffee...

My congrats go out to all those working hard to put together the Youth Employment Summit (YES) scheduled for Nairobi some time in September. May the youth know that the big mug of coffee will have to be 'taken...not given' as the President's speech implied...so don't sit back and wait.

On the other end of the city,....some serious comedians {Reddykyulass}, a few celebrities and might-be-celebrities...two Presidential hopefuls and a few beer-chasers were launching - "Vijana Tugutuke" - a major plan that may ultimately give the youth that big mug of coffee. It's a voter education programme that supported by the Institution for Education in Democracy (IED).

Enough about the Power Mug,...
